More About MTIPER Kurnool

Mother Theresa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research, commonly known as MTIPER, is widely recognized for its dedication to excellence in pharmaceutical education since its establishment in 2007. Located in Kurnool, Andhra Pradesh, this esteemed institution is affiliated with the reputable Jawaharlal Nehru Technological University Anantapur (JNTUA), ensuring its academic programs meet high regional standards.

MTIPER offers a comprehensive range of pharmaceutical programs designed to cultivate competent professionals. These include the Bachelor of Pharmacy (B.Pharm) with an intake of 100 students, a Master of Pharmacy (M.Pharm) program offering specializations in Pharmaceutics, Pharmaceutical Analysis, Pharmacology, and Pharmacy Practice, each with a capacity of 18 students, and the Doctor of Pharmacy (Pharm.D) program admitting 30 students. The institution boasts well-structured departments focusing on key areas such as Pharmaceutical Chemistry, Pharmacognosy, Pharmacology, Pharmaceutics, Pharmaceutical Analysis, and Pharmacy Practice, providing a holistic learning environment.

The institute is committed to fostering a conducive academic ecosystem, equipped with modern learning resources to support both theoretical knowledge and practical skills development. MTIPER emphasizes a student-centric approach, encouraging research, innovation, and ethical practices within the pharmaceutical field. While specific placement statistics are not detailed, the institute strives to prepare its graduates for successful careers in various segments of the pharmaceutical industry, including research, development, manufacturing, and healthcare. Through its robust curriculum and dedicated faculty, Mother Theresa Institute of Pharmaceutical Education and Research continuously endeavors to contribute significantly to the healthcare sector by producing skilled and socially responsible pharmacy professionals.
